Calculating Expected Value

A vital concept in plinko is the 'expected value' (EV). This is the average amount you can expect to win or lose per puck dropped, taking into account the probability of each outcome and its corresponding payout. Calculating the EV involves multiplying the probability of each outcome by its value, and then summing those results. For example, if a slot has a 10% chance of winning $10, its contribution to the EV is (0.10 $10) = $1. By calculating the EV of a plinko board, players can determine whether it offers a positive or negative expected return. A positive EV suggests that, in the long run, the player is likely to profit, while a negative EV indicates that they are likely to lose. However, expected value is a long-term concept, and individual games can deviate significantly from the average.

  1. Identify All Possible Outcomes: List each slot and its corresponding payout.
  2. Determine the Probability of Each Outcome: Estimate the likelihood of the puck landing in each slot.
  3. Multiply Probability by Payout: Calculate the expected value for each slot.
  4. Sum the Expected Values: Add up the results to find the overall expected value of the board.

Careful consideration of potential payouts and a realistic estimation of the odds are necessary for determining the EV of any given Plinko board. It's a powerful tool for the analytical player.
